Geochemical evolution of Jurassic diorites from the Bristol Lake region, California, USA, and the role of assimilation
E.D. Young, J. L. Wooden, Y.-N. Shieh, D. Farber
1992, Contributions to Mineralogy and Petrology (110) 68-86
Late Jurassic dioritic plutons from the Bristol Lake region of the eastern Mojave Desert share several geochemical attributes with high-alumina basalts, continental hawaiite basalts, and high-K are andesites including: high K2O concentrations; high Al2O3 (16-19 weight %); elevated Zr/TiO2; LREE (light-rare-earth-element) enrichment (La/YbCN=6.3-13.3); and high Nb. Volcán Quizapu, Chilean Andes
Wes Hildreth, Robert E. Drake
1992, Bulletin of Volcanology (54) 93-125
Quizapu is a flank vent of the basalt-to-rhyodacite Holocene stratocone, Cerro Azul, and lies at the focus of a complex Quaternary volcanic field on the Andean volcanic front. The Quizapu vent originated in 1846 when 5 km3 of hornblende-dacite magma erupted effusively with little accompanying tephra....

Consumption of freons CFC-11 and CFC-12 by anaerobic sediments and soils
Derek R. Lovley, J.C. Woodward
1992, Environmental Science & Technology (26) 925-929
A variety of anaerobic sediments and soils consumed CFC-11 (CFCl3) and CFC-12 (CF2Cl2). An aerobic soil did not. Active microbial metabolism was required for CFC-12 uptake in all of the sediments examined. Public-domain-software solution to data-access problems for numerical modelers
Harry Jenter, Richard Signell
1992, Conference Paper
Unidata's network Common Data Form, netCDF, provides users with an efficient set of software for scientific-data-storage, retrieval, and manipulation. The netCDF file format is machine-independent, direct-access, self-describing, and in the public domain, thereby alleviating many problems associated with accessing output from large hydrodynamic models.
